Mike Brown turned heads at the New York Knicks’ championship parade on June 18, 2026, when he arrived wearing a white T-shirt emblazoned with the words “10 weeks.”

The cheeky message referenced Knicks owner James Dolan’s recent abstinence joke, a quip that had circulated among players and staff during the team’s title run. Brown’s wardrobe choice quickly drew laughs from fans lining the parade route and from several Knicks personnel riding the floats.

The parade marked the franchise’s latest NBA title celebration, and Brown’s shirt became one of the most talked-about sights of the day. Neither Brown nor Dolan offered additional comment about the stunt during the festivities.
